Meopham Community Academy, is looking to appoint an enthusiastic and committed Family Liaison Officer (FLO) to join our talented and dedicated team!

If you are passionate about supporting children to reach their full potential and making a real difference with families, this could be the role for you!

We are looking to appoint a highly motivated and skilled FLO. The successful candidate will work with a supportive team of staff engaging with parents/carers and families to provide early intervention, support and guidance to increase engagement with the school and improve the outcome for pupils.

 

The hours will be 8.30am – 3.30pm, Monday to Friday. The salary is based on Kent Range 5, £20,595 p.a. full-time equivalent, the actual pro rata salary will be £15,228.87p.a, based on 32.5 hours per week, 38 weeks per year, term time only.

 

We are looking for someone who:

  • has recent experience of working with young people or families
  • has high expectations and is passionate about supporting children and families, directly impacting children’s mental health and wellbeing
  • has the ability to deal with sensitive and difficult situations with a solution focused approach
  • has excellent communication, listening and interpersonal skills with a flexible attitude
  • is able to contribute to, and work as part of a team
  • has effective time management and an ability to work on own initiative

Information about the school

Meopham Community Academy is a two form entry primary school set in a beautiful village location and the school prides itself on providing a happy, safe and caring environment for all its pupils. We are a busy, friendly and popular school with a warm and welcoming ethos; recognised by all who visit!

The staff, parents and governors of our school work together to provide the best for the families we serve. We want our children to enjoy their time and education with us and to achieve the highest possible standards in all aspects of their lives. We are very proud of our school and the high standards of behaviour and learning that our children achieve.

Our broad curriculum, wide range of extra-curricular activities and support for pupils were all recognised in the most recent, short Ofsted inspection in October 2018, where the school continued to be rated as "Good".
